8.3.4 Connecting the radio clock to the AC 800F
The radio clock can be connected to any AC 800F of the Freelance 2000 system. The
AC 800F will then synchronize the times of all process and operator stations con-
nected to the system bus.
Make sure that the radio clock is receiving time signals!
If this is not the case, the AC 800F internal crystal clock takes over
time synchronization.
Link the radio clock with the diagnostic interface on the power supply module of the
AC 800F as shown in Fig. 8-8.
Fig. 8-8 Linking the radio clock with the AC 800F
A cable with the terminal assignment seen in Fig. 8-9 is needed for linking the radio
clock with the AC 800F.
When using a cable DSU 141,
open the connector hood, discon-
nect surplus links, and cut off or in-
sulate surplus wires.
Use a commercial adapter for ad-
aptation to the 25-pole connector
of the radio clock.
Fig. 8-9 Radio clock cable assignment
The radio clock and the AC 800F are electrically connected. If protec-
tive separation from mains is required, mount a radio clock with a 24 V
power supply and power it with extra low voltage with protective separa-
tion from other circuits.
